Meticulous (Adjective)

Meaning 1

Marked by precise accordance with details; "meticulous research"; "punctilious in his attention to rules of etiquette".

Meaning 2

Marked by extreme care in treatment of details; "a meticulous craftsman"; "almost worryingly meticulous in his business formalities".

Examples

  • She was a meticulous editor, checking every fact and statistic before publishing the article.
  • The meticulous planning and execution of the wedding ensured that every detail was perfect.
  • He was a meticulous researcher, spending years collecting data and conducting experiments before drawing any conclusions.
  • The chef was meticulous about the presentation of each dish, carefully arranging the garnishes and sauces.
  • The artist was meticulous in her brushstrokes, carefully blending colors to create a realistic effect.
